Output 51be1c1ea94b57d849f086d95e63c6332e26f21a508a63e6c66db0de91623af7:2

value
642768
script pubkey
OP_0 OP_PUSHBYTES_20 b28c962a373bd1e6304cb82786cd2cf813dadc05
address
bc1qk2xfv23h80g7vvzvhqncdnfvlqfa4hq9rg2zux
transaction
51be1c1ea94b57d849f086d95e63c6332e26f21a508a63e6c66db0de91623af7